1,083,216,776,715 is an odd compos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 1083216776715 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 4 prime factors (large circles) and 24 divisors.

1083216776715 is an odd compos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 1083216776715:

32 × 5 × 59 × 407991253

(3 × 3 × 5 × 59 × 407991253)

Factors of 1083216776715

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 4
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 5
  • Sum of prime factors: 407991320

Squares and roots of 1083216776715

  • 1083216776715 squared (10832167767152) is 1173358585356834166191225
  • 1083216776715 cubed (10832167767153) is 1271001704761102103598443372817325875
  • The square root of 1083216776715 is 1040777.0062386083
  • The cube root of 1083216776715 is 10270.0318997697
